# Break-Glass Access — InvoForge Renderer

Plugin authors normally interact with the InvoForge PDF renderer through the sandboxed plugin API only. Break-glass access exists solely for incidents where a malformed plugin corrupts the render queue and the sandbox cannot be reached. Request approval from the on-call steward first; all break-glass sessions are logged and reviewed within 24 hours. Once approval is granted, unlock the emergency console using the recovery passphrase that appears immediately below.

recovery phrase for yawif-hahif: druys-kelius-ralax-raliel

# Fixture: monthly_partition_rollover
# Seeds the ledger_events table with rows spanning three calendar
# months so the partition rollover job in Quillhaven's scheduler can
# be exercised. If the December partition is missing, the job creates
# it before inserting. On-call: rerun with --rebuild if counts drift.
# The fixture loader authenticates against the staging API using the
# credential below.

login token, yajeg-fawif: eyJhbGciOiJIUzI1NiIsInR5cCI6IkpXVCJ9.eyJzdWIiOiIEdPQYnZXaZIn0.HSRTnYZBx0Qc

## Releases — ScanBridge Integration

Support team notes. Releases ship monthly from the Ferndale build server. Each build bundles the scanner firmware shim and the POS adapter for Tillstone terminals. Verify the release by checking the printed checksum against the manifest in the release notes; mismatches mean a corrupted download, not a compatibility issue. Do not hand customers unsigned builds under any circumstances. Every distributable archive must be verified against the current release key, which is shown below.

release key, bajof-tadug: bky4_GCYF